Introduction
Prototyping in the web application development process is a critical step for optimizing user experience and enhancing the overall success of projects. A prototype is a model used to test a product's functionality and design in the early stages. In this article, we will discuss the advantages and disadvantages of popular prototyping tools like Figma and InVision.The Importance of Prototyping in Web Application Development
The prototyping process allows developers and designers to bring their ideas to life and gather user feedback. This enables them to identify potential issues before moving on to the final version of the application. Research indicates that a good prototyping process can increase project success rates by 50%.
Overview of Figma and InVision Tools
Figma and InVision are among the most preferred tools for user interface and experience design. Figma stands out with its user-friendly interface and collaboration features, while InVision offers robust capabilities for prototyping and user testing.
Figma: User-Friendly and Collaboration-Focused
Figma, as a cloud-based design tool, enables teams to collaborate in real-time. Designers can easily share their prototypes and receive feedback.
Advantages of Figma
| Advantages | Description |
|---|---|
| Easy to Use | Users can quickly learn due to its simple interface. |
| Real-Time Collaboration | Team members can work on the design simultaneously. |
| Cloud-Based | Provides access from anywhere, with automatic updates saved. |
Real Example: A Project Achieving Success with Figma
An e-commerce company created prototypes using Figma to enhance user experience during the web application development process. As a result of user testing, minor changes made to the layout of buttons on the application's homepage increased the conversion rate by 30%. This example clearly demonstrates Figma's impact on improving user experience.
InVision: Strong in Prototyping and User Testing
InVision offers powerful features for user testing and the prototyping process. It is particularly ideal for creating high-quality prototypes and gathering user feedback.
Features Provided by InVision
| Features | Description |
|---|---|
| Prototyping | Can create interactive prototypes for users to experience. |
| User Testing | Offers integrated testing tools to gather user feedback. |
| Design Review | Designers can easily review their projects with team members. |
Real Example: A Project Achieving Success with InVision
A financial application developer created a prototype using InVision and conducted user tests. After changes were made to the initial prototype, the time users spent interacting with the application increased by 20%. This example illustrates InVision's effectiveness in user testing.
Figma or InVision? How to Make the Right Choice
The choice between Figma and InVision depends on your project's needs. Here are some factors to consider:
Common Mistakes and What to Avoid
- Not Comparing Tool Features: It is important to thoroughly examine the features offered by both tools.
- Neglecting User Feedback: Moving to the final design without conducting prototype tests can lead to significant errors.
- Weak Team Communication: Ensuring effective communication among team members during the project process is critical.
A Point Often Missed by Many Teams: Misuse of Prototyping Tools
Brief Summary for Sharing
- Key Differences Between Figma and InVision: Figma stands out with its collaboration and user-friendly interface, while InVision offers more features for prototyping and user testing.
- Considerations When Choosing Prototyping Tools: The needs of your project and team dynamics should be taken into account.
- Target Audience and Project Needs: User feedback and internal team communication are key to a successful prototyping process.
Conclusion
Both Figma and InVision are effective prototyping tools, and the choice of which to use depends on your project's requirements. Figma offers a fast and effective design process with its user-friendly interface and collaboration features, while InVision provides a robust structure for prototyping and user testing.
If you need support in selecting a prototyping tool that fits your team's needs, get in touch. Our expert team can work together to make your projects more successful.



